<br />-2- <br /> <br />shall include, but not be limited to, services mentioned in <br />Articles VI, VII, and VIII. <br /> <br />VI. <br />GENERAL CARETAKER SERVICES <br /> <br />Contractor shall provide all labor, materials, equipment, <br />and supplies to provide general cemetery services; assist funeral <br />homes and gravesite contractors prior to graveside services; and <br />complete cleanup after services. <br /> <br />A. Opening and Closing of Cemetery-- Cemetery gates <br />are to be opened at 8:00 a.m. and locked at 8:00 <br />p.m. each day during daylight savings time. They <br />shall be opened at 8:00 a.m. and locked at 7:00 <br />p.m. central standard time each day. This service <br />shall be performed seven (7) days per week. At <br />closing time Contractor shall tour the grounds to <br />ensure that all citizens are out before locking. <br /> <br />B. Caretaker Service-- Contractor shall have at least <br />one full-time employee on site from 8:00 a.m. to <br />5:00 p.m. from Monday through Friday each week. <br />The employee shall be trained to locate gravesites, <br />within two (2) weeks of award of contract. <br /> <br />C. Grave plots and curb parameters are to be located <br />and corners marked by Contractor as needed by City. <br />The method of reaching Contractor (whether by tele- <br />phone, radio, walkie-talkie, etc.) will be named by <br />Contractor at award of bid. Response time for re- <br />quests made by the City, on marking of gravesites <br />and curb parameters, will be no greater than one <br />(1) hour. <br /> <br />D. Showing Lots for Sale-- Contractor shall be responsible <br />for showing cemetery lots for sale to citizens visiting <br />the Cemetery. The map of available lots will be pro- <br />vided the Contractor by City within one (1) week of <br />award of contract. The measure of performance by <br />Contractor will be based on citizen response. <br /> <br />E. Clearing Gravesites-- Gravesites, where funeral services <br />have been held, are to be cleared once per month of <br />rocks and other debris, and topsoil is to be placed on <br />the grave. <br /> <br />F. Clearing Dead Vegetation-- Fallen trees or tree limbs, <br />dead vegetation and dead flowers are to be removed <br />within two (2) weeks of their occurrence. <br /> <br />G. Clearing Live Vegetation-- All small trees, overgrown <br />shrubs or other plant material which germinates or <br />is currently growing near headstones, curbs or other <br />objects that could be damaged, shall be removed. Any <br />small trees, overgrown shrubs or other plants which <br />encroach on surrounding cemetery lots shall be cut <br />back. <br /> <br />H. Mausoleum Care-- Mausoleum care shall include sweeping <br />out the building before services take place and destroy- <br />ing wasp or other insects' nests inside the building. <br /> <br />I. Weeds-- Weeds in gravel on gravesites shall be destroyed <br />by use of herbicides. Weed height shall not be allowed <br />to exceed three (3) inches. <br />
